SEIE vs SELV
SEI Select International Equity ETF vs SEI Enhanced Low Volatility US Large Cap ETF
Key differences
- SELV costs 0.35% less per year.
- SEIE is significantly larger than SELV — larger funds tend to be more liquid and less likely to close.
- SEIE covers global markets; SELV covers north america.
- SEIE follows a active selection strategy; SELV uses index tracking.
Side-by-side comparison
| SEIE | SELV | |
|---|---|---|
| Annual cost (TER) | 0.50% | 0.15% |
| Fund size (AUM) | $1.0B | $233M |
| Since | 2024 | 2022 |
| Dividend yield | 2.35% | 1.76% |
| Asset class | equity | equity |
| Region | global | north america |
| Strategy | active selection | index tracking |
| CAGR 1Y | +26.5% | +10.1% |
| CAGR 3Y | N/A | +12.0% |
| CAGR 5Y | N/A | N/A |
| Sharpe 3Y | N/A | 0.82 |
| Volatility 1Y | 15.03% | 8.80% |
| Max drawdown | -13.59% | -13.73% |
